def inspect_objects(packages, prefix=sys.prefix, groupby='package'):
    installed = _installed(prefix)

    output_string = ""
    for pkg in packages:
        if pkg == untracked_package:
            dist = untracked_package
        elif pkg not in installed:
            raise ValueError("Package %s is not installed in %s" % (pkg, prefix))
        else:
            dist = installed[pkg]

        output_string += _underlined_text(pkg)

        if not sys.platform.startswith('darwin'):
            sys.exit("Error: conda inspect objects is only implemented in OS X")

        if dist == untracked_package:
            obj_files = get_untracked_obj_files(prefix)
        else:
            obj_files = get_package_obj_files(dist, prefix)

        info = []
        for f in obj_files:
            f_info = {}
            path = join(prefix, f)
            f_info['filetype'] = human_filetype(path)
            f_info['rpath'] = ':'.join(get_rpaths(path))
            f_info['filename'] = f
            info.append(f_info)

        output_string += print_object_info(info, groupby)
    if hasattr(output_string, 'decode'):
        output_string = output_string.decode('utf-8')
    return output_string

def replace_path(binary, path, prefix):
    if sys.platform.startswith('linux'):
        return abspath(path)
    elif sys.platform.startswith('darwin'):
        if path == basename(binary):
            return abspath(join(prefix, binary))
        if '@rpath' in path:
            rpaths = get_rpaths(join(prefix, binary))
            if not rpaths:
                return "NO LC_RPATH FOUND"
            else:
                for rpath in rpaths:
                    path1 = path.replace("@rpath", rpath)
                    path1 = path1.replace('@loader_path', join(prefix, dirname(binary)))
                    if exists(abspath(join(prefix, path1))):
                        path = path1
                        break
                else:
                    return 'not found'
        path = path.replace('@loader_path', join(prefix, dirname(binary)))
        if path.startswith('/'):
            return abspath(path)
        return 'not found'
